DISASTER PREPAREDNESS AWARDS
Deadline: March 5, 2024
The committee judges this award based on how a state or school chapter has raised the awareness of its disaster plans, or developed plans for individual, school, and community responses. Projects can highlight education presentations, development of school or community awareness projects, or disaster-kit preparation. **Bonus points are awarded to NSNA members participating in the submitted project who have completed three or more of the NIMS Certification Courses recognized by NSNA in 2023-2024 (see Population and Global Health Guidelines Booklet for a listing and links to those courses). Note: Copies of the NIMS Certificates must be attached to the application. Awards and Prizes:

Judging Criteria
Maximum points awarded: 70
1. Relevance of project to theme 0-10
2. Community impact 0-10
3. Media coverage 0-10
4. Clarity of message 0-10
5. Originality/creativity 0-10
6. Attainment of goals 0-10
7. Positive results attained 0-10
** Bonus Points: See above description
